The milligram is a unit of mass equal to 1/1,000 of a gram When measuring the energy content in foods, the large calorie, or kilocalorie, is used, but it's often still just called a "calorie." Since one ounce of body fat is equal to 218.75 calories, you can use this simple formula to convert: calories = ounces × 218.75. The weight in calories is equal to the weight in ounces multiplied by 218.75. For example, here's how to convert 5 ounces to calories using the formula above. calories = (5 oz × 218.75) = 1,093.75 kcal.
